The Boar's Taverna was a tavern situated south of Readingum Abbey in Hamtunscire, within the Kingdom of Wessex.
History[edit | edit source]
In the 870s, the Viking Eivor Varinsdottir came upon the tavern, where she saw the bard Beoswith playing to a group of Vikings as they indulged in a bucket of beer. While playing a drinking duel against one of the warriors, Eivor and the Vikings began falling sick from the beer and realized it had been poisoned.[1]
Although the others passed out from the effects, Eivor was able to resist enough to fight the bard, who was behind the poisoning as he sought revenge for his deceased beloved. The bard was unable to defeat Eivor, however, and she soon killed him.[1]
